I remember you saying you tried foomans before.. with wbs but try it with just millet just shorten the time slightly 10~mins then just fingernail test it (see if it pops when u apply pressure between finger and fingernail) if its difficult more time if it pops pull it out.

For my first few times doing a no soak no simmer I check about ever 5 minutes after 30 mins until I got my timing down (times vary for different grains)

Good luck no soak no simmers are awesome no being a "slave to the grain"

Oh if you have a probe thermometer I pour my temps at 200-205°f~ when it done it's usually about 160 I've seen. I don't know if that would help but it's a good guess.
